I took a look at the source code for your page. The <audio> tags in the code reference a specific MP3 file, so there's no way that code will work. In addition, the <IFRAME> tag height and width parameters chop off the player. Broadcastify recommends 325px for the width and 245px for the height.

Try replacing this code in your page:

<center>
<iframe width="305px" height="38px" frameborder="0" scrolling="no" src="http://api.broadcastify.com/embed/player/?key=75327103&feedId=20465&stats=1&as=0&bg=FFFFFF&fg=000000">Your browser does not support iFrames.</iframe> <br>
<audio autoplay="true" controls="">
<source src="http://relay.broadcastify.com:80/487928786.mp3?xan=36CD4CD5A9728FAF431C2AD6C401F83C" type="audio/mpeg">
Your browser does not support the audio tag.</source></audio>
</center>


with this:

<center>
<iframe width="325px" height="245px" frameborder="0" scrolling="no" src="http://api.broadcastify.com/embed/player/?key=75327103&feedId=20465&stats=1&as=1&bg=FFFFFF&fg=000000">Your browser does not support iFrames.</iframe></center>


This code will also autoplay the feed. Below is what the player should look like with the new code. I'd had it up in my test page for nearly 10 minutes when I took the screenshot.

I don't see any need for the <audio> tag.

The problem is on the mobile application development market. We have a number of developers who are not licensed to use our API and streams in their apps that are making tens of thousands of dollars off of the platform.

We have a select number of developers who partner with us and do pay for license agreements. These changes are in place to protect the investments they've made in their apps, and to protect the revenue that pays the bills, and yes, my salary and income for my business.

Remember, every single live audio feed on Broadcastify is available for free to the entire world. I realize it might be a minor inconvenience for some advanced users of the platform to change the way they listen to feeds, but, we've got to protect the ecosystem from those that choose to profit from the ecosystem without participating in said ecosystem.
